Which APK to use for publishing on Playstore?
When building the flutter app for Android, the docs suggest to use --split-per-abi flag. While doing so, two apks are generated viz app-armeabi-v7a-release.apk and app-arm64-v8a-release.apk.So which one is suggested to be used when publishing the app on playstore?Also I read that you should use app bundles if you are publishing on Playstore. However flutter docs had a warning regarding this.The warning says: Recently, the Flutter team has received several reports from developers indicating they are experiencing app crashes on certain devices on Android 6.0 when building an app bundle. While the Android team is working to identify a feasible solution, you might try splitting the APK as a temporary workaround.

Passing BuildContext inside a static method causes Memory Leak??
I am trying to display a dialog which will be reusable everywhere in my app. The dialog requires BuildContext so I created a class and added a static method to show the dialog and passes a BuildContext in the static method as parameters. Does this cause any memory leak??
